depression(for me) is a sluggish haze of inky grey, cobalt, and affirmations that you could shower your loved ones with but seem light years away when you try to pluck one for yourself. the days wash together and everything seems heavy. like a really thin veil of plasticky saran wrap that is keeping me planted and unmoving, warbling whatever softness projected at me, to me, by me. a debilitating mental health subverts and dissociates the color out of life. this is how it feels. 

*handwriting is mine, words are not. lyrics that narrated this particular winter of my life, music that grounded me and helped me until spring arrived.
